High and New Technology vs. High Salaries
It is reported that 2 yuan out of every 100
yuan of income tax in China comes from the Haidian High and
New Technology Zone, known as birthplace of wealth. If the criterion
for deciding who qualifies as a rich person is set at an annual
income of 60,000 yuan, then over 50 percent of employees in
the High and New-Tech Zone easily qualify. The majority of high
wage earners are in electronic information, new materials, energy
resources, environmental science, photo-electro-mechanical integration,
new pharmaceuticals, life sciences, and bio-engineering pharmaceuticals.
According to authoritative statistics, the number of new millionaires
within the Haidian High and New-Tech Zone in 2000 exceeded that
of the accumulated previous five years, including more than
100 people whose annual income exceeds 10 million yuan.
